"Silver Bowl" is a graphite drawing by Italian artist Giacinto Capelli, created around 1936. The artwork features a simple, yet detailed depiction of a silver bowl, viewed from above and in profile, showcasing Capelli's keen observation of form and detail. The drawing, rendered in graphite on paper, demonstrates the artist's mastery of light and shadow, creating a realistic representation of the bowl's surface. This piece is a testament to Capelli's fascination with the everyday objects of the era, highlighting his ability to translate the mundane into elegant and expressive artwork.
